If you love flying over Japan and would like your Piper PA-28R Arrow III to look the part, this livery is for you. JA4320 is a real aircraft based in Kumamoto airport, and it's one of only two Arrow III based in the country that I could find information on.
The real aircraft is quite interesting due to its lovely color scheme and the large Kumamon decal under its right wing. The bear Kumamon is one of the most popular mascots in Japan, and he officially represents (as the name implies) Kumamoto prefecture.
